Runbook: Migrate the Tarnwick build to the Kilnbox hermetic build system. Steps: pin all toolchains in the manifest; remove network fetches from build scripts; vendor third-party sources into the mirror; run a two-pass build and diff outputs for reproducibility. Do not merge until both passes produce identical artifacts. Legacy CI stays active in shadow mode for one week. If outputs diverge, check the sandbox env first. The hermetic build runs with the configuration below.

deployment values, kahop-kahif:
OLIIX_HOST=oliix.zemvarsys.internal
OLIIX_PORT=5672

Hi team,

Before I hand off the 3.2 release, please note the humidity sensor drift reported on Verdana controllers in the Elmbrook trial site. Drift exceeds 4% after roughly ten days of continuous operation; firmware 3.2.1 adds an automatic recalibration cycle every 72 hours. Support should advise growers to install 3.2.1 and trigger a manual recalibration once. The hotfix bundle must be verified before distribution, so I'm including the signing key used for the 3.2.1 packages below.

release key, fahof-yagap: bky3_m5d

Runbook: Pointsmith loyalty-ledger reconciliation. If the nightly reconciliation job stalls, first check the ledger worker's env file on the batch host. The worker reads balances from the replica, computes adjustments, and writes a signed correction batch — if the signature step fails, the whole run aborts and points appear frozen to customers. New folks: never rerun the job twice in parallel. Before starting a manual run, confirm the env file contains the ledger signing secret on the very next line.

secret setting of bajeg-yahap: LEDGER_TOKEN20=ab657849da8648951a5d

Context: Ardenfell line margins slipped three points over two quarters. Drivers: input steel costs, aggressive discounting at the Westmoor branch, and a stale price book. Proposal: uplift list prices four percent, tighten discount authority to regional level, sunset the two lowest-margin SKUs. Risk: volume loss at Halverton accounts, estimated under two percent. Decision requested at Thursday's review. Modelling assumptions are in the appendix pack. The commercial reasoning leadership wants kept close is noted directly below.

board note of tajop-yajof: The finance team signed off on a budget of $77.6 million for Project Pramir.